Can I use tampons at night?

You can use tampons at night. A tampon, also known as a sanitary plug or simply a cotton tampon, is a cotton cylinder that can be inserted into the vagina to absorb menstrual blood when a woman has her period. A habitual tampon user may use more than 10,000 tampons in their lifetime.

Are tampons easy to use? It depends on the individual. You can still use tampons during sleep at night, but since the night time is longer, you can choose tampons with weaker absorption to use with sanitary napkins. If you still have health concerns, you can use sanitary napkins instead.

Some women use tampons in order to engage in activities such as swimming and hot spring bathing during their menstrual week. Due to the physiological structure of the human body, water will not enter the vagina, but when using tampons to engage in such activities, they still need to pay attention to hygiene and cleanliness.

Some people are also worried that the cotton thread (drawstring) will break. Since tampons are high-density compressed bodies, the cotton thread is tightly pressed into the tampon body, so that the cotton thread can withstand a tensile force of more than three kilograms, and there is no need to worry about the cotton thread being broken.

Through the above introduction, we now know that tampons can be used at night, but we need to pay attention to the correct usage when using them. This is particularly important. We must also pay attention to replacing them in time after a certain period of time, and when changing them, we must also remember to wash our hands first to prevent infection.
